Program Details

The Master of Science in Criminal Justice with a Legal Studies emphasis is designed for students seeking to expand their understanding of the law, social order and justice. This program also prepares students for work in legal foundations where in-depth research on legal and social issues is carried out.

Some of the courses included with this degree include:

  • Criminal Behavior Analysis
  • Exploration of Law and Public Policy
  • Exploration of Constitutional Criminal Law
  • Legal Research
  • Legal Communication

School Accreditation & Licensing

Grand Canyon University is accredited by:

Higher Learning Commission (HLC)

Grand Canyon University is accredited by the Higher Learning Commission (https://www.hlcommission.org), an institutional accreditation agency recognized by the U.S. Department of Education.
